L
Lead Python Engineer
LinkedIn Corporation
Kurnool, India₹35,000–₹120,000/mo≈ AED 1.5K-5.3K/moToday
IndiaPythonFlaskTechnical LeadershipMentoringSecurityScalabilityPerformance OptimizationComplianceTransformersData GovernanceSQLAzure OpenAILLMbased Solution DevelopmentBackend EngineeringFastAPIAIdriven ApplicationsAzure Cognitive SearchCloud MLOpsCICD PipelinesModel Deployment WorkflowsMonitoring SystemsCollaboration LeadershipNLP FrameworksHugging FaceRESTful API DevelopmentCloudnative ArchitectureSecurityauthenticationML FrameworksPyTorchTensorFlowData Engineering WorkflowsETL PipelinesMLOps Best PracticesFull Time
Skills Required
PythonAzureKubernetesExcelMachine LearningErpLeadership
Job Description
Job Description As a highly skilled Senior Python Lead with expertise in building Generative AI applications, particularly using Azure OpenAI, your role will involve the following key responsibilities:
- **AI / LLM Development**:
- Design, develop, and optimize GenAI-powered applications using Azure OpenAI (GPT models, embeddings, RAG pipelines, function calling, agents).
- Implement LLM operations including:
- Prompt engineering
- Fine-tuning
- Vectorization
- Evaluation pipelines
- Build and integrate Retrieval-Augmented Generation (RAG) workflows using Azure Cognitive Search or other vector databases.
- **Backend Engineering**:
- Develop robust and scalable backend services using Python (FastAPI, Flask).
- Build APIs, microservices, and data pipelines for GenAI applications.
- Integrate structured and unstructured data sources (databases, PDFs, APIs, documents).
- **Cloud & MLOps**:
- Deploy end-to-end AI solutions on Azure, leveraging:
- Azure OpenAI
- Azure Cognitive Search
- Azure Machine Learning
- Azure Functions
- Azure Kubernetes Service (AKS)
- Azure Data Lake / Storage
- Implement CI/CD pipelines, model deployment workflows, and monitoring systems.
- **Collaboration & Leadership**:
- Work closely with Solution Architects and business stakeholders to translate requirements into technical solutions.
- Provide technical leadership and mentor junior developers.
- Participate in design discussions, architecture reviews, and code reviews.
- Ensure security, scalability, performance, and compliance of GenAI applications.
Qualifications required for this role include:
- 7+ years of hands-on experience in Python development.
- Strong expertise in Python frameworks like FastAPI, Flask, Django, Azure OpenAI, LLM-based application development, and vector databases such as Azure Search, Pinecone, ChromaDB.
- Solid experience with Prompt engineering, RAG and embeddings, NLP frameworks like Hugging Face, Transformers, LangChain, LlamaIndex, RESTful API development, and cloud-native architecture on Azure.
- Strong understanding of security and authentication (OAuth2, JWT), and data governance.
Preferred qualifications include experience in fine-tuning or customizing LLMs, familiarity with ML frameworks like PyTorch and TensorFlow, experience with data engineering workflows, a background in deploying enterprise-grade AI applications, and knowledge of MLOps best practices.
Kindly note these responsibilities and qualifications to excel in the role of a Senior Python Lead with expertise in building Generative AI applications using Azure OpenAI. As a highly skilled Senior Python Lead with expertise in building Generative AI applications, particularly using Azure OpenAI, your role will involve the following key responsibilities:
- **AI / LLM Development**:
- Design, develop, and optimize GenAI-powered applications using Azure OpenAI (GPT models, embeddings, RAG pipelines, function calling, agents).
- Implement LLM operations including:
- Prompt engineering
- Fine-tuning
- Vectorization
- Evaluation pipelines
- Build and integrate Retrieval-Augmented Generation (RAG) workflows using Azure Cognitive Search or other vector databases.
- **Backend Engineering**:
- Develop robust and scalable backend services using Python (FastAPI, Flask).
- Build APIs, microservices, and data pipelines for GenAI applications.
- Integrate structured and unstructured data sources (databases, PDFs, APIs, documents).
- **Cloud & MLOps**:
- Deploy end-to-end AI solutions on Azure, leveraging:
- Azure OpenAI
- Azure Cognitive Search
- Azure Machine Learning
- Azure Functions
- Azure Kubernetes Service (AKS)
- Azure Data Lake / Storage
- Implement CI/CD pipelines, model deployment workflows, and monitoring systems.
- **Collaboration & Leadership**:
- Work closely with Solution Architects and business stakeholders to translate requirements into technical solutions.
- Provide technical leadership and mentor junior developers.
- Participate in design discussions, architecture reviews, and code reviews.
- Ensure security, scalability, performance, and compliance of GenAI applications.
Qualifications required for this role include:
- 7+ years of hands-on experience in Python development.
- Strong expertise in Python frameworks like FastAPI, Flask, Django, Azure OpenAI, LLM-based application development, and vector databases such as Azure Search, Pinecone, ChromaDB.
- Solid experience with Prompt engineering, RAG and embeddings, NLP frameworks like Hugging Face, Transformers, LangChain, LlamaIndex, RESTful API development, and cloud-native architecture on Azure.
- Strong understanding of security and authentication (OAuth2, JWT), and data governance.
Preferred qualifications include experience in fine-tuning or customizing LLMs, familiarity with ML frameworks like PyTorch and TensorFlow, experience with data engi